* Kevin Wolf (address@hidden) wrote:
> Move HMP infrastructure from monitor/misc.c to monitor/hmp.c. This is
> code that can be shared for all targets, so compile it only once.
>
> The amount of function and particularly extern variables in
> monitor_int.h is probably a bit larger than it needs to be, but this way
> no non-trivial code modifications are needed. The interfaces between HMP
> and the monitor core can be cleaned up later.
>
> Signed-off-by: Kevin Wolf <address@hidden>
(The target_long change was well hidden!)
Reviewed-by: Dr. David Alan Gilbert <address@hidden>
